## Description

We are seeking a Patient Access Representative to join our team in Florida. As a Patient Access Representative, you will play a vital role in delivering an exceptional patient experience by coordinating referrals and scheduling across a group of clinics within a regional support model.

In this fast-paced, high-impact role, you will ensure seamless appointment booking, accurate referral processing, and consistent execution of best-practice workflows.

**Responsibilities:**

- Schedule patient appointments across clinics based on provider availability, patient needs, and location.

- Manage referrals end-to-end, ensuring accurate patient, insurance, and documentation details.

- Communicate proactively with patients and teams about scheduling updates, cancellations, and missing information.

- Deliver a high-quality, patient-first experience while assisting with questions and providing support.

- Accurately document scheduling activity and coordinate with internal teams to resolve issues.

- Ensure compliance with HIPAA, insurance workflows, and documentation standards.

- Collaborate with clinic and regional teams while contributing ideas to improve processes and patient access.

**Requirements:**

- High school or GED diploma required.

- 1-2 years of experience in healthcare scheduling, patient access, or customer service preferred.

- Experience using EMR systems and scheduling platforms strongly preferred.

- Strong communication, collaboration, and customer service skills.

- Ability to multitask and prioritize effectively in a fast-paced environment.

- High level of accuracy and attention to detail.

- Strong problem-solving and adaptability skills.

- Proficiency in Microsoft Office and comfort using EMR and scheduling platforms.
